Three Nigerian tech start‑ups named WEF Technology Pioneers 2025
Nigeria’s tech ecosystem took center stage at the World Economic Forum’s 2025 Technology Pioneers selection, as three homegrown start‑ups—Cybervergent, Sabi, and ThriveAgric—were named among 100 global innovators.
Cybervergent offers cybersecurity solutions; Sabi streamlines SME operations; ThriveAgric applies tech to farming and agri‑finance. Their inclusion highlights Nigeria’s maturing digital sector amid continental competition.
Their recognition at WEF demonstrates growing global interest in African innovation, and signals potential for investment and partnerships. Federal and state leaders praised the firms and urged broader policy support for tech R&D.
The honour caps a week of positive tech developments, joining recent national efforts to licence A2P messaging and expand cybersecurity infrastructure.
